DESCRIPTION
The LTC
®
2654 is a family of quad 16-/12-bit rail-to-rail
DACs with integrated 10ppm/°C maximum reference . The
DACs have built-in high performance, rail-to-rail, output
buffers and are guaranteed monotonic. The LTC2654-L
has a full-scale output of 2.5V with the integrated refer-
ence and operates from a single 2.7V to 5.5V supply.
The LTC2654-H has a full-scale output of 4.096V with
the integrated reference and operates from a 4.5V to
5.5V supply. Each DAC can also operate with an external
reference, which sets the full-scale output to 2 times the
external reference voltage.
These DACs communicate via a SPI/MICROWIRE compat-
ible 4-wire serial interface which operates at clock rates
up to 50MHz. The LTC2654 incorporates a power-on reset
circuit that is controlled by the PORSEL pin. If PORSEL
is tied to GND the DACs reset to zero-scale. If PORSEL is
tied to V
CC
, the DACs reset to mid-scale.
